About Dr. Sumit More:

Best Urologist in South Delhi, Dr. Sumit More is a highly skilled and experienced urologist known for his expertise in Endourology, Laparoscopic Urology, Reconstructive Urology, and Uro-Oncology. With over 12 years of experience and having performed more than 10,000 surgeries, Dr. More has touched the lives of over 50,000 patients. His educational background includes an M.Ch in Urology from Kerala, an M.S. in General Surgery from Delhi, and an M.B.B.S from New Delhi. Dr. More has presented groundbreaking research papers at various prestigious conferences and holds memberships in several esteemed urological associations. His dedication to his field and commitment to patient care make him a top choice for urological concerns in South Delhi.

Research & Publications :

  • Presented oral free paper on “Risk of metabolic syndrome among patient receiving primary androgen deprivation therapy for prostate cancer: A prospective observational study” in USICON 2018, Jaipur.
  • Presented a poster on “A case of prolonged survival in locally advanced RCC, now presenting with retroperitoneal neuroendocrine tumor- rare case report” in USICON, Mumbai, 2017.
  • Presented oral free paper on “Role of abdominal obesity, insulin resistance, hyperlipidemia and diabetes mellitus in high grade advanced carcinoma prostate” in USICON, Mumbai, 2017.
  • Presented oral free paper “Risk of diabetes mellitus and metabolic syndrome among patient receiving primary androgen deprivation therapy for prostate cancer: A prospective observational study” in SZUSICON, Manipal, 2017
  • Presented oral free paper “Study of risk factors predicting duration of urine leakage following percutaneous nephrolithotomy” in UAK, Bekal, 2017.
  • M.S dissertation: “Comparative study of outcome following open meshplasty in incisional hernia cases using composite mesh versus polypropylene mesh”.
